The Crucial Role of Proper Technique in Child Chest Compressions
Effective chest compressions are not merely about brute force; they require a precise and systematic approach. The proper technique includes positioning the hands correctly, using the appropriate amount of force, and ensuring that the compressions are delivered at the right location on the chest. For children, this means placing the heel of one hand on the lower half of the sternum while interlocking the fingers of the other hand. This positioning helps ensure that compressions are both effective and safe, minimizing the risk of injury to the child.
Moreover, the angle and body posture of the rescuer significantly influence the efficacy of the compressions. Rescuers should kneel beside the child to maintain a straight back and utilize their body weight to deliver the compressions, rather than relying solely on arm strength. This method not only conserves energy during prolonged resuscitation efforts but also enhances the depth and effectiveness of each compression. Adopting proper technique is not just a matter of following guidelines; it is about ensuring that every compression counts in the fight for the child’s life.
Finally, effective communication during an emergency can greatly enhance the quality of care provided. If more than one person is present, clearly delegating roles—such as one person delivering compressions and another calling for emergency medical services—can streamline the resuscitation process. This teamwork approach, combined with adherence to proper technique, maximizes the child’s chances of survival and recovery. Understanding Depth and Rate: Keys to Life-Saving Success
The depth and rate of chest compressions are critical components that can significantly impact the success of resuscitation efforts. The American Heart Association recommends that chest compressions for children should be delivered at a depth of about 2 inches (approximately 5 centimeters) and at a rate of 100 to 120 compressions per minute. Achieving this depth ensures that adequate blood flow is maintained to vital organs, while the specified rate helps optimize the heart’s ability to pump blood. Failing to meet these standards can lead to ineffective resuscitation, which may result in irreversible damage.
Moreover, maintaining consistent depth and rate is often easier said than done, particularly in high-stress situations. Rescuers may experience fatigue or anxiety, leading to variable quality in compressions. Therefore, it is essential to practice and train regularly in pediatric CPR to internalize the rhythm and strength required for effective compressions. Studies have shown that practice can enhance both confidence and competence, making it far more likely that rescuers will perform effectively in real-life situations.
In addition to frequency and depth, the concept of allowing full chest recoil between compressions is vital. This allows the heart to refill with blood and is crucial for maintaining adequate circulation during resuscitation. A rescuer must consciously avoid leaning on the chest between compressions, as this practice can impede blood flow and decrease the chances of survival. Understanding and implementing the correct depth, rate, and recoil can create a more effective resuscitation process, ultimately increasing the likelihood of a positive outcome in a child experiencing cardiac arrest.
